NAME
sgml2lyx - create LyX output from a LinuxDoc DTD SGML source file
SYNOPSIS
sgml2lyx [generic-option...]file[.sgml]
DESCRIPTION
sgml2lyx
is an old and obsoleted form of the lyx converter command
of LinuxDoc-Tools. It is recommended to switch the new form
linuxdoc -B lyx
now.
It converts a LinuxDoc DTD SGML source file to LyX output.
Output will appear in
file.lyx
where
file
is the name of the SGML source file.
The attribute/value pair "output=lyx" is set for conditionals.
OPTIONS
sgm2lyx
accepts all the generic options described in
linuxdoc(1).
file
The SGML source file, named either
file
or
file.sgml
